                  Four-out save in Game 3
Keller issued a walk and struck out two batters over 1.1 scoreless innings to pick up a save in Game 3 of the NLDS against the Brewers on Wednesday.
                  Analysis
Keller walked Caleb Durbin on four pitches to load the bases upon entering the game before striking out Jake Bauers to pick up the final out of the eighth inning. The 30-year-old reliever then retired the side in order during the ninth to pick up his second save of the postseason and give the Cubs their first win of the NLDS.

		            Keller began 2022 as a starter, posting a 4.93 ERA and 1.43 WHIP over 122.1 innings across 22 starts before he was bumped from the rotation. Things didn't get better as a reliever, as he posted a 6.23 ERA and 2.02 WHIP over 17.1 relief appearances. At 27 years old, there's some pressure for Keller to find a role, or he'll soon be passed by prospects. He had solid numbers in his first three seasons, but he's been subpar over the last two years. The right-hander doesn't give up a ton of hard contact, but his three primary pitches -- slider, fastball, sinker -- have been far more hittable than Statcast projections would expect. He won't overwhelm many hitters with a 94 mph fastball. His fantasy value is linked to if he can bounce back to claim a spot in the rotation to begin 2023.

                  Wants to re-sign with Cubs
Keller said Saturday that Chicago is "definitely a place that I want to come back to and enjoy," in reference to continuing to play for the Cubs, Patrick Mooney of The Athletic reports.
                  Analysis
Keller is an impending free agent following a breakout season in his first year as a full-time reliever, having posted a 2.07 ERA, 0.96 WHIP and 75:22 K:BB over 69.2 frames. The 30-year-old served as the Cubs' closer late in the regular season and the playoffs. Keller should be able to land a multi-year contract this winter, whether it comes from the Cubs or another organization.
